Ситуация, когда ноутбук не видит принтер, становится критичной в моменты срочной печати документов. Операционная система Windows 7, несмотря на возросший возраст, до сих пор управляет миллионами рабочих станций, и её аппаратная совместимость часто вызывает вопросы. Проблема может крыться не только в физическом подключении, но и в скрытых системных сбоях, которые трудно диагностировать без знаний.
В большинстве случаев устройство просто исчезает из списка доступных периферии или отображается с желтым восклицательным знаком. Это не означает поломку самого принтера, скорее всего, нарушена цепочка программного взаимодействия или сетевая настройка. Драйверы могут конфликтовать, а служба печати — остановиться, что делает компьютер «слепым» по отношению к принтеру.
Проверка физического подключения и состояния кабелей
Первым шагом всегда должна быть тщательная проверка аппаратной части. Часто пользователи забывают, что даже надежный USB-кабель может иметь поврежденный разъем или внутренний обрыв, который не виден глазу. Необходимо убедиться, что кабель плотно вставлен в порт как со стороны ноутбука, так и со стороны принтера. Если используется USB-удлинитель или хабы, попробуйте подключить устройство напрямую в порт материнской платы.
Обратите внимание на индикаторы самого устройства. Горит ли зеленый свет готовности? Сообщает ли дисплей принтера о наличии ошибок или необходимости замены картриджей? Иногда принтер переходит в режим энергосбережения и не отвечает на запросы системы, пока не будет нажата кнопка включения. Попробуйте перезагрузить само периферийное устройство, отключив его от сети на 10-15 секунд.
Важно проверить, не занял ли порт чип, который работает некорректно. Подключите кабель к другому USB-порту, желательно расположенному сзади системного блока или ноутбука, так как они имеют более стабильное питание. Если у вас есть запасной кабель, замена провода — самый быстрый способ исключить физическую неисправность канала передачи данных.
⚠️ Внимание: Если вы используете старый USB-кабель, который был согнут или пережат, высока вероятность, что он передает только питание, но не данные. В этом случае принтер будет светиться, но система его не обнаружит.
Анализ работы службы диспетчера печати
Одной из самых частых причин, почему Windows 7 не видит принтер, является остановка критически важной системной службы. Служба диспетчера печати (Print Spooler) отвечает за формирование очереди заданий и связь с устройством. Если она не запущена или зависла, операционная система физически не может опросить подключенное оборудование.
Для проверки и перезапуска этой службы выполните следующую процедуру. Нажмите комбинацию клавиш Win + R, введите команду services.msc и нажмите Enter. В открывшемся списке найдите строку Диспетчер печати (Print Spooler). Дважды кликните по ней, чтобы открыть свойства.
В окне свойств убедитесь, что тип запуска установлен в значение Автоматически. Если статус службы показывает «Остановлена», нажмите кнопку Запустить. После этого попробуйте снова открыть раздел «Устройства и принтеры» и посмотреть, появилось ли ваше устройство.
☑️ Проверка службы печати
Иногда служба может работать, но накапливать ошибки в временных файлах. В этом случае необходимо очистить очередь печати. Остановите службу, перейдите по пути C:\Windows\System32\spool\PRINTERS и удалите все файлы в этой папке. После этого снова запустите службу. Это сбрасывает любой зависший процесс, который мог блокировать обнаружение нового устройства.
⚠️ Внимание: Не пытайтесь удалять файлы в папке spool, когда служба запущена. Это может привести к повреждению реестра или невозможности печати даже после перезагрузки.
Что делать, если служба не запускается?
Если кнопка «Запустить» неактивна или выдает ошибку 1068, проверьте зависимость. В свойствах службы откройте вкладку «Зависимости» и убедитесь, что службы Remote Procedure Call (RPC) и RPC Locator работают корректно.
Диагностика драйверов в диспетчере устройств
Если физическое подключение в норме, а служба работает, проблема часто кроется в программном обеспечении — драйверах. В Windows 7 система может автоматически установить базовый драйвер, который обеспечивает только базовую печать, но не позволяет обнаружить устройство в полной мере. Или же драйвер мог повредиться после обновления системы.
Откройте Диспетчер устройств, нажав Win + X и выбрав соответствующий пункт (или через Панель управления). Найдите раздел «Устройства печати» или «Контроллеры USB». Обратите внимание на наличие устройств с желтым восклицательным знаком или вопросом. Это явный признак того, что система видит аппаратный порт, но не понимает, как управлять устройством.
Для исправления ситуации кликните правой кнопкой мыши по устройству и выберите Обновить драйверы. Выберите вариант «Автоматический поиск», но если он не находит свежую версию, придется действовать вручную. Скачайте именно тот драйвер, который соответствует вашей модели, с официального сайта производителя.
| Тип драйвера | Описание | Когда использовать |
|---|---|---|
| Встроенный (Microsoft) | Базовый драйвер, ставится системой | Для простых черно-белых моделей |
| Полный пакет | Включает утилиты и драйвер | Для МФУ со сканером и копированием |
| Драйвер принтера | Только модуль печати | Если сканер работает, а печать нет |
| Generic / Text Only | Универсальный текстовый драйвер | Для аварийной печати без графики |
Если автоматическое обновление не помогает, выберите «Установка с диска» и укажите путь к скачанному файлу .inf или установщику. После установки обязательно перезагрузите ноутбук, чтобы изменения вступили в силу. Конфликт версий драйверов — частая причина, по которой устройство «пропадает» сразу после первого удачного подключения.
Настройка сетевых подключений и общего доступа
Если принтер подключен через сеть (Wi-Fi или Ethernet), а не напрямую кабелем, ситуация усложняется настройками сети. Windows 7 имеет строгие правила безопасности, которые могут блокировать обнаружение устройств в сети. Служба обнаружения SSDP и Функции обнаружения ресурсов должны быть активны для корректной работы.
Зайдите в Панель управления → Центр управления сетями и общим доступом. Проверьте, что ваш профиль сети установлен как «Домашняя» или «Рабочая», а не «Общественная». В общественном режиме система блокирует поиск устройств по соображениям безопасности. Убедитесь, что в дополнительных параметрах общего доступа включено «Включить сетевое обнаружение» и «Включить общий доступ к файлам и принтерам».
Иногда помогает принудительное добавление принтера по IP-адресу. Узнайте IP-адрес вашего принтера, распечатав отчет о конфигурации сети на самом устройстве. В Windows 7 зайдите в «Устройства и принтеры», нажмите «Установка принтера» и выберите «Добавить локальный принтер» (даже если он сетевой, иногда это работает лучше). Выберите «Использовать существующий порт» и введите IP-адрес в формате TCP/IP.
Сетевое обнаружение в Windows 7 часто отключается антивирусами. Если настройки сети верны, проверьте брандмауэр вашего антивирусного ПО.
Также важно проверить, что порт действительно активен. В свойствах принтера (если он отображается, но не работает) перейдите на вкладку «Порты» и убедитесь, что стоит галочка напротив нужного IP-адреса. Если порт удален или заблокирован роутером, система не сможет связаться с устройством. Попробуйте перезагрузить роутер, чтобы сбросить DHCP-назначения.
Устранение конфликтов через реестр и политики
В некоторых случаях причиной проблемы становится поврежденный раздел реестра, отвечающий за сохранение списка принтеров. Ошибки реестра могут возникать после неудачных обновлений или удаления антивирусных программ. Это делает систему неспособной корректно записать новое устройство в список.
Для очистки реестра от старых записей принтеров можно воспользоваться утилитами очистки или сделать это вручную, но только при наличии опыта. Нажмите Win + R, введите regedit и перейдите по пути H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Print\Printers. Удалите ключи, соответствующие старым или неработающим принтерам, но будьте предельно осторожны.
Если проблема возникает на корпоративных ноутбуках, возможно, локальные политики безопасности запрещают установку периферии. В этом случае необходимо обратиться к системному администратору, так как пользовательские настройки могут быть заблокированы доменом. GPO (Group Policy Objects) могут блокировать доступ к определенным USB-портам или сетевым принтерам.
Перед редактированием реестра обязательно создайте точку восстановления системы. Это позволит откатить изменения, если вы случайно удалите нужный ключ.
Аварийные методы и сброс настроек
Если ничего не помогло, остается последний рубеж — полный сброс настроек принтера и переустановка драйверов с чистого листа. Иногда в системе накапливается столько временных файлов, что даже удаление драйвера не освобождает место для корректной установки. В этом случае используется функция «Удаление драйверов» в свойствах сервера печати.
Зайдите в «Свойства сервера печати» (через меню печати или команду printui /s /t2). На вкладке «Драйверы» удалите все версии драйверов вашего принтера. Затем перезагрузите компьютер, отключите принтер от сети и снова подключите его. Система должна распознать устройство как новое и предложить установить драйвер заново.
В крайнем случае, если ноутбук не видит принтер ни при каких условиях, попробуйте подключить его к другому компьютеру. Если там он определяется, проблема точно в настройках вашего ноутбука (реестр, вирусы). Если и другой ПК не видит устройство — проблема в самом принтере или кабеле, и требуется ремонт оборудования.
В Windows 7 критически важно проверять совместимость драйверов именно с разрядностью системы (x86 или x64), так как установка 32-битного драйвера на 64-битную систему (и наоборот) гарантирует, что устройство не будет видно.
Частые вопросы пользователей
Почему принтер виден в диспетчере устройств, но не в списке печати?
Это означает, что физическое соединение есть, но драйвер не установлен корректно или служба диспетчера печати не может распознать устройство как принтер. Попробуйте обновить драйвер вручную через Диспетчер устройств.
Что делать, если система пишет «Устройство не может быть установлено»?
Чаще всего это ошибка совместимости. Скачайте драйвер с сайта производителя, специально предназначенный для Windows 7. В некоторых случаях помогает запуск установки от имени администратора.
Можно ли подключить старый принтер через Wi-Fi на Windows 7?
Да, если принтер поддерживает Wi-Fi или имеет Wi-Fi адаптер. Однако, старые модели могут не поддерживать современные протоколы безопасности (WPA2/WPA3), что потребует настройки роутера.
Помогает ли перезагрузка компьютера при пропаже принтера?
В 80% случаев да. Перезагрузка сбрасывает состояние службы печати и повторно сканирует все порты, что часто возвращает устройство в список доступных.
Как проверить, работает ли порт USB на ноутбуке?
Подключите в этот порт любое другое устройство (мышь, флешку). Если оно не определяется, возможно, порт вышел из строя или отключен в BIOS. Проверьте настройки BIOS на наличие опции отключения USB.